What Makes Solar Double-Glass Modules Unique?

Unlike traditional solar panels with a plastic backsheet, double-glass modules feature two layers of tempered glass. This design improves performance in harsh environments while extending lifespan. Think of it like upgrading from a paper umbrella to a reinforced canopy—both shield you from rain, but one lasts far longer.

Key Advantages of Double-Glass Technology

  • 30% Longer Lifespan: Most double-glass panels operate efficiently for 30+ years.
  • Lower Degradation Rates: Annual power loss is reduced to 0.5% (vs. 1% in standard panels).
  • Fire Resistance: The glass layers minimize combustion risks, ideal for rooftops.
  • Improved Light Transmission: Dual glass enhances light capture, boosting energy output.

Where Are Double-Glass Modules Used?

From sun-drenched deserts to snowy mountain regions, these modules thrive. For example, a 2023 project in California replaced 5,000 traditional panels with double-glass units, achieving a 15% increase in annual energy yield. Here's where they shine:

  • Residential Rooftops: Homeowners benefit from low maintenance and high ROI.
  • Floating Solar Farms: Their waterproof design suits aquatic installations.
  • Agricultural Solar Systems: Durable enough to withstand dust and humidity.

Frequently Asked Questions (FAQ)

  • Do double-glass modules work in cloudy areas?Yes! Their light-diffusing design performs well even under low-light conditions.
  • Are they heavier than regular panels?Marginally—about 10% weight increase, but mounting systems are adjusted accordingly.
  • How do maintenance costs compare?30% lower over 20 years due to reduced wear and tear.
